Citrus Solvent For Tung Oil

Citrus Solvent For Tung Oil

Tung oil is a great choice for wood finishes, providing a beautiful matte or satin sheen that brings out the wood’s natural grain and color. It’s also a great choice for making furniture and cabinetry water resistant. But when it comes to applying tung oil, it is important to use the right type of solvent to help it penetrate the wood. Citrus solvent is a great choice for tung oil because it helps the oil to penetrate the wood, while still leaving a protective finish. Here are some tips to help you get the most out of citrus solvent for tung oil.

Prepare the Wood

Before you apply the citrus solvent for tung oil, it’s important to prepare the wood. Start by sanding the wood with a fine-grit sandpaper to remove any dirt, debris, and oils. This will help ensure that the tung oil is able to penetrate the wood evenly and provide a smooth, even finish. If you’re working with a piece of furniture or cabinetry that has been previously finished, you may need to use a chemical stripper to remove the existing finish before sanding.

Allow the Oil to Cure

Once the tung oil has been applied, it’s important to allow it to cure for at least 24 hours before using the furniture or cabinetry. This will give the oil time to penetrate the wood and provide a protective finish. After the oil has cured, you can wipe away any excess with a clean rag or brush.

Finishing Touches

Once the tung oil has cured, you can add a few finishing touches to give the wood a beautiful matte or satin sheen. Start by applying a thin coat of beeswax or wax-based polish to give the wood a soft, lustrous finish. You can also apply a coat of paste wax to provide a glossy finish. Finally, you can buff the wood with a soft cloth to give it a beautiful sheen.
